Output f661abd3a87551b5a159f06d7eeaf06efd710582b53c6c42d14ce9456244e1e9:1

value
128403398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 907dcecf43fb0431c4c03111eeacea700ee2269e OP_EQUAL
address
MM5AFLU37H2nmKATu4XLHqbRLdX1tdTTEm
transaction
f661abd3a87551b5a159f06d7eeaf06efd710582b53c6c42d14ce9456244e1e9
spent
true